Understanding Dell Battery and Its Importance
The dell battery is the lifeline that powers your laptop when you’re away from a power source. Over time, all batteries degrade due to natural wear and tear, leading to reduced performance and shorter usage times. Understanding how your dell battery functions and its expected lifespan helps you anticipate when maintenance or replacement may be necessary. Proper care, such as avoiding extreme temperatures and frequent full discharges, can prolong the battery’s life.
Dell Battery Health Check: Why It Matters
Performing a dell battery health check is an essential routine to evaluate your laptop’s battery condition. This check provides insights into the battery’s current capacity compared to its original state and identifies whether it’s holding charge efficiently. By regularly running a battery health check, you can detect early signs of battery deterioration, which helps avoid unexpected shutdowns or sudden power losses. Dell laptops often include built-in diagnostics tools to make this process straightforward, but third-party software can also be used for more detailed reports.
How to Replace Dell Laptop Battery Safely
When your dell battery no longer holds an adequate charge or fails the health check, it’s time to consider replacement. Knowing how to replace dell laptop battery correctly ensures the process is safe and preserves your laptop’s performance. Before starting, make sure to power down the laptop completely and disconnect any cables. Removal methods vary depending on the model—some Dell laptops feature removable back panels for easy access, while others may require professional assistance due to integrated battery designs. Always handle the battery carefully and dispose of the old one responsibly according to local regulations.
Additional Tips for Extending Battery Life
Beyond health checks and replacement, there are practical steps to enhance your dell battery’s longevity. Adjusting power settings to optimize battery usage, reducing screen brightness, and closing unnecessary applications can all contribute to better battery endurance. Additionally, keeping your laptop’s firmware and drivers up to date can improve overall power management.
